Default 2000 chevy K3500 7.4 vortec running problems

I have a 2000 chevy k3500 dually 4x4 it has an issue while running if u are parked idles fine rev it up it goes to 3 grand and start studdering when floored if u ease into it ir revs all the way up. While ur driving it it will run fine then all of a sudden it will start not reving and after a bit it will start running normal i change fuel pump and filter and plugs and wires and distributor cap and button converter were clogged i removed them and just put pipe to replace them only have o2 sensor only in front of cats has lean codes on bank 1 and noticed with live data o2 sensor on bank 1 work when it acts up it has no volts. Has a little leak at donut gasket gonna fix is there anything else that can be wrong
